BeetleSim

BeetleSim is a virtual simulation platform designed for the autonomous warehouse vehicle built by the Automation and Robotics Club of BITS Hyderabad, Beetle. Built on ROS 2, BeetleSim provides a realistic environment to develop, test, and validate navigation algorithms, SLAM, laser-based guidance, and warehouse logistics operations.


Features

  • Complete integration with ROS 2 middleware
  • Simulation of static and dynamic warehouse environments
  • Autonomous navigation using path planning and obstacle avoidance
  • Real-time SLAM (Simultaneous Localization and Mapping)
  • Task execution capabilities such as crate transport and docking
  • RViz2 visualization for mapping, localization, and path tracking
  • Extendable framework to support multi-robot systems and fleet coordination

Requirements

  • ROS 2 (Humble or Foxy recommended)
  • Gazebo or Ignition Fortress (for 3D simulation)
  • Navigation2 (Nav2) stack
  • SLAM Toolbox or GMapping
  • ros2_control framework
  • Supported LIDAR and IMU sensor simulation plugins

Installation

# Create and initialize a ROS 2 workspace
mkdir -p ~/beetle_ws/src
cd ~/beetle_ws/src

# Clone the BeetleSim repository
git clone https://github.com/AkshayArjun/beetlesim.git

# Build the workspace
cd ~/beetle_ws
colcon build

# Source the workspace
source install/setup.bash
